I have sold an item on Depop to this customer who got a couple of bad reviews for lying about the conditions of the item received to get a refund etc.. so I took a lot of pictures of the item before shipping it to her.

Timely, the buyer messages me saying that I sold her a damaged thing and that she wanted her money back etc.. very aggressively right from the start. I try to defend myself and ask for some pictures to see what the problem was and it was something that she did while trying the item on, and I suggest her how to do to fix it. She starts a crazy rant about how machiavellian I was and that she would have gone straight to Paypal to claim her money back.
I am utterly disgusted and incredulous, as I have just got the notification that Paypal decided to return the money to the buyer, who clearly damaged the item I sold her, even after I provided loads of proofs that when I have shipped the item, it was in immaculate conditions.
I cannot believe that Paypal is seriously analyzing each case properly, otherwise, they would have clearly proved me right.

Did anyone experienced anything like this and can suggest what to do?
I will now wait to receive back the item, which has been damaged by the buyer and I will not be able to resell it.
I still cannot believe this.
